This my buddy and roomate Noahs old 1985 240. Its a 2 owner car, Him and the previous lady. Unfortunately it has some hail damage but over all the cars pretty decent. Has less than 200,000 miles on it and still on the stock block as well. Automatic 4 speed. When I first obtained this car for him the fuel system had taken quite a beating from sitting around too long. I have ended up replacing almost everything including the gas tank its self. Currently the build is:

stock block + china bay turbo
late model turbo manifold, bead blasted stock intake
NA 07 s40 throttle body with PLA adapter that I made in blender, same for the accelerator pedal.
electric fan conversion
its on E85 with a flex sensor
S60R injectors

What ended up pushing this build to happen was The stock fuel system being constantly problematic, even after the tank and pump's replacement the stock computer continued to choke the motor with fuel. installed a wideband and found the stock computer bottoming the AFR rich. Used the dealership inline breakout box for the stock computer and found nothing with the stock MAF,Coolant or anything. got tired of it breaking down so i initially threw a speeduino on it over a weekend and started driving around. Car did alot better, put the stock N/A motor on E85 for giggles and discovered one of the issues with the car was actually the stock hall effect trigger in the distributor, it was unreliable when hot.

Friend really wanted a turbo so we started piling up some parts. I decided to use the rusefi MRE unit and so far its been pretty awesome.

Ive been having some trouble with the micro with the trigger im using but currently its running correctly and the car is in wasted spark, injectors are maxed out and currently waiting to get some 80lbs injectors. Car pulls well and the first set of spark plug readings are looking really good. tune is still pretty flaky but reliable.

If the car is a 1985, I guess that means you have the crap distributor hall sensor. If you're willing to pull the engine - do it and swap in a light flywheel with the 60-2 pattern. My car was already a 1991 (and a 1993, it's complicated and there are two cars) with the 60-2, and it's SUPER SUPER solid. Starts super easy, never seen a real sync loss.

That's p2, this is 1985 so it's going to be LH-Jetronic 55 pin. Stock ECU doesn't even do ignition.

Very aware of the accumulator mod. Havent had a chance yet as were currently super charging and camming the other LS 240 we have.

Yes we are just running the PLA for now until i have a better print. i just dont have access to anything better right now.

Also aware of the stock crank trigger available on later models. due to the time crunch i went for the optical Mitsubishi trigger, also to achieve full sequential. although i say that but currently its running in wasted spark.

Im using a 24 tooth outside wheel, inside of the wheel has a window the length of 2 of the 24 tooth wheel, I cant seem to get reliable operation of the inside wheel because the cam input seemed to be unreliable.
